Inside the Science of Swimplay and Safety Curriculums
Founded on the proprietary "Science of Swimplay" philosophy, Goldfish Swim School builds essential life skills through guided play in a safe, controlled environment. The curriculum is structured to boost cognitive development while teaching water safety skills that can save lives. As of August 16, 2026, the brand operates over 150 locations across North America, teaching more than 100,000 children how to swim each week.
This year's curriculum updates place a heavier emphasis on self-rescue techniques, such as the "Jump, Turn, Swim to the Wall" method. According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), formal swimming lessons can reduce the risk of drowning by 88% among children aged 1 to 4. By integrating these safety practices into every lesson, instructors ensure children learn survival skills alongside traditional swim strokes.

Class levels are divided by age and ability, starting with the Mini classes for infants and toddlers accompanied by a parent, progressing through Junior, Glider, and Pro levels, and concluding with the competitive Swim Force team.
